Output e657f8b3bbdd1225123e98abc2318cef6c61e19297aa86f233e496b4a57a7f13:0

value
6679
script pubkey
OP_0 OP_PUSHBYTES_20 f3fb5dcb1abdad65c61fbe4192e87a7f655fe6df
address
bc1q70a4mjc6hkkkt3slheqe96r60aj4leklv8z7d5
transaction
e657f8b3bbdd1225123e98abc2318cef6c61e19297aa86f233e496b4a57a7f13
confirmations
44563
spent
true